[英]Mod Rewrite multiple parameters
I have these rules: 我有以下规则:
RewriteRule ^farbe-([^-]*)/$ ?farbe=$1 [L]
RewriteRule ^marke-([^-]*)/$ ?marke=$1 [L]
So http://playscout.de/hosen/?marke=diesel/ and http://playscout.de/hosen/?farbe=blau/ becomes http://playscout.de/hosen/marke-diesel/ and http://playscout.de/hosen/farbe-blau/ 因此, http: //playscout.de/hosen/? marke = diesel/和http://playscout.de/hosen/?farbe=blau/成为http://playscout.de/hosen/marke-diesel/和http: //playscout.de/hosen/farbe-blau/
It works, but i need rules for multiple parameters like http://playscout.de/hosen/marke-diesel/farbe-blau/ so i tryed this for farbe: 它可以工作,但是我需要多个参数的规则,例如http://playscout.de/hosen/marke-diesel/farbe-blau/,所以我尝试了以下方法:
RewriteRule ^farbe-([^-]*)/$ &farbe=$1 [L]
Because from second delimeter it have to be & 因为从第二个角度看,它必须是&
But it doesn't work. 但这是行不通的。 Any suggestions?
有什么建议么?
将规则放在最前面,首先执行:
RewriteRule ^marke-([^-]*)/farbe-([^-]*)/$ ?marke=$1&farbe=$2 [L]
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.